A police head constable and a middleman were today arrested for allegedly accepting a bribe of Rs 10,000, an official said.
Head constable Mahesh Kumar had demanded the bribe from a woman for taking action on her complaint related with domestic violence, Additional Superintendent of Police ACB Prithviraj said.
He had demanded the bribe through middleman Pawan Kumar, the official said.

After verification of the complaint filed by the woman against the two, a trap was laid and both were caught accepting bribe, Prithviraj said.
Both the accused have been arrested and the matter is under investigation, he added.
